Would you open your door to a stranger?

When a five year old girl befriends a lonely migrant worker her family unravels; opening them up to face uncomfortable truths about themselves… and the world beyond their front gate.

1800s Calcutta becomes 21C Auckland in Indian Ink’s stage adaptation of one of India’s most-loved stories, Kabuliwala. This beautifully tender tale reveals that we’re more alike than we think.

Our award-winning creative team bring you all the things people love about Indian Ink: humour, heart, live music and pure theatrical magic.

Suitable for ages 10+ when accompanied by an adult. However the show is designed for adults and teens.
